Finances:
Vistaprint charges £57.99 for 1000 A3 Posters
Prodigi charges £10 for one phone case, as a starting point 100 phone cases=
£1000
Therefore, materials will range from a cost of £1000-£1500. It is also worth
mentioning other types of merchandise that will be available but as a starting
point: phone cases and leaflets/posters are my main priority. I will fund this by
taking a loan from the Princes Trust as well as contact other larger campaigns
to hopefully receive some support; I will then use bake sales and raffles to
generate a steady income and gain support from the beginning. Funding will
then be generated through a long-term scheme of donation as well as
branching out to more types of merchandise
